The 7.62x51mm is a M1A SOCOM II is a recreational high for me: it's fun to run and shoot in a course of fire like the TNP "Sledgehammer." Here I do a prelim run with it, using an EOTECH XPS2-2 as the optic and a KZ 2-point sling. I had my doubts how the I'd do without magnification but the SOCOM turns in an impressive run and it would get only better with practice (and if fresh...the run came at the end of a long cold day out in the desert!). The gun is still too heavy for my all-around tactical carbine but it is very reliable, accurate, and ultimately cool. ////////////////////////// Music: Derek Audette
